Hi, i hav a probook 4510s laptop & i cant get the mouse pad to work... when the lappy is starting up, in the left hand top corner is says - no mouse detected. please help!

If this is a recent occurance, shut down, unplug, remove battery, plug in, push the on/off button and do a System Restore to a date before this problem. Perhaps the TouchPad driver is in error. You can try a external USB mouse to troubleshoot the problem in Device Manager to verify the driver or device isn't in error. I think HP TouchPad software is Synaptics Pointing Device, check your your Tray Notification Area for the icon, right click, select Pointing Device Properties. Or Control Panel, select Mouse.

I have a probleme with my asus eee 900 ;the touchpapd is not working any more can i get omme hlp have this problem for a month now

There are many reasons that your touchpad doesn't work.
First check if you have in the BIOS, the Multi pointing devices Enabled. Then go to the device manager and check it any pointing device is installed but first disconnect any other external component form your Notebook like external mouse, keyboad and other pointing devices.
The Device manager will tell you that is the status of the pointing device connected. If no pointing device appear in device manager, it means that your touchpad doesn't communicate with the mainboard even if is connected.
Scan for new hardware in the menu of device manager. If the device manager find a pointing device, restart the comuter and try if the touchpad works.
